Thanks for reaching out! To remove this hardware you can use one of two methods: the cutout method or the jamb spreader method. I've included a video below that shows a visual demonstration on how to remove these assemblies from the window.

Your coil balance housing looks similar to our 15-087 Coil Housing Pivot. Carefully review and compare the dimensions to those shown below to determine if this is the correct replacement. I am confident these are the replacement you'll need.

Detail of 15-087
Detail of 15-087

The coil housing pivot is compatible with the Series 180 coil balance spring. To determine which spring is needed for your housing, you'll need to look for any stamps/marking on the metal coil. 

If there are no stamps/markings or they cannot be read and/or cross-referenced, you'll need to obtain the exact weight of the sash. Then you'll take the sash weight and divide it by the total number of coils in the window.

The metal mounting bracket that secures the coil in the window channel is part 16-024.
